Choosing Your Risk: Difficulty Levels in a Blink
The game offers four difficulty levels – Easy, Medium, Hard, and Hardcore – each defined by the number of steps before the chicken could hit an obstacle.
- Easy (24 steps): Low risk, small multipliers.
- Medium (22 steps): Balanced risk and reward.
- Hard (20 steps): Higher risk with better multipliers.
- Hardcore (15 steps): Maximum risk, high potential payoff.
For an intense but controlled session, most players start with Easy or Medium, then shift to Hard only if they’ve secured a few small wins and feel comfortable.
